This particular posts talks about the major causes of dental caries. There are 5 main reasons why people face this issue.

  1. Sugar Consumption

Sugar consumption causes a lot of tooth decays, because the bacteria present in a human mouth convert simple sugar into acid. If not properly cleaned, these acids can cause de-mineralization in tooth. You can remove this issue by using fluoride toothpaste; otherwise, ignorance to this issue can only make it worse.

  1. Bacteria

There are different kinds of bacteria present in a human mouth. They are called mutant streptococci. Some common bacteria include sobrinus, lactobacilli and streptococcuscause tooth loss, pain and infections. They cause plague and this leads to tooth decay. They can be inherited to children if adults kiss them on their cheeks.

  1. Exposure

Another important cause of dental caries is the exposure of tooth to acidic environment; such as after-meals or snacks. Bacteria in the mouth uses sugar from the food and convert it into acid that decreases pH. The salvia then helps recover the pH level inside the mouth dissolving mineral content of tooth surfaces. Teeth are too vulnerable under acidic environment and are exposed to dental caries. Therefore, for complete tooth care, regular checkup at dental clinic Brampton is very important.

  1. Content of Teeth

Other diseases and disorders in teeth also play their role in demineralizing the tooth and have greater risk of dental caries. For instance, Amelogenesis imperfect is a diseases that occurs in 1 in every 718 individuals. It makes tooth vulnerable to dental caries.

On the other hand, the teeth’s composition is itself makes them vulnerable. Tooth enamel is present in 96% of minerals. And these minerals are soluble in acidic environment, at pH level of 5.5.

  1. Slow Salivary Rate

If the salivary flow rate is slow, the chances of dental caries are more. That’s because saliva is the only natural tool that can counterbalance the acidic environment. If you take too much drug or medicines, you’ll have dry mouth issue as their side effects. Moreover, if you have a habit of chewing tobacco, it also reduces the salivary flow rate in your mouth. It will eventually result in dental caries.

Admittedly, there is not a lot of evidence that suggests how often people should go to the dentist but for people who have had something done with their teeth like root canal, having dentures and even having some teeth removed would need to get their teeth cleaned and checked twice a year. If you still have your regular set of teeth, you may also have your teeth cleaned twice a year but once a year will be fine as well.

0cb56bc

There are some people who may need more frequent visits because of their current habits.

  • Smokers in general are required to go often in order to get rid of the tar that may have gotten stuck in between the teeth.
  • Pregnant women may experience some hormonal changes and imbalances that may increase the number of cavities that can be found in the teeth. This is the reason why pregnant women are encouraged to go to the dentist more often.
  • Diabetics – Diabetics have the tendency to heal wounds more slowly than other people. This can be tricky especially if they have some oral health issues. The dentist will make sure that if they have any mouth wounds due to tooth removal, they will heal nicely.
  • People with Gum Disease – It is already evident why people with gum disease are recommended to go to the dentist more often. Having gum disease means that they are more prone to lose their teeth. Gum disease also becomes worse over time and it needs to be prevented immediately.
  • People with Weak Immune System – There are a lot of bacteria and germs that get stuck to the mouth area because of poor oral health or because of people’s lifestyle. Some are able to live through it but others become affected immediately because of a weakened immune system. Having bacteria in the mouth can lead to a wide variety of health conditions like cardiovascular diseases. It will be wise to prevent this by going to the dentist clinic Brampton
  • People Prone to Cavity Build Up – Some people are prone to cavities more than others. If you know that you get more cavities than other people it might be because of the food that you eat and your oral health habits in general.
